Enable job alerts via email!

Senior Software Engineer-Data

Harnham

United States

Remote

USD 240,000 - 260,000

Full time

2 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An established industry player is seeking a Senior Software Engineer with a focus on investment data. This high-impact role offers autonomy and the chance to influence the future of technology in the Bay Area. You will lead the design and optimization of critical data systems, working closely with investment teams to drive technical decisions. Your expertise in data engineering will be pivotal in shaping smarter investment strategies and fostering innovation. If you're ready to make a lasting impact in a dynamic environment, this opportunity is perfect for you.

Benefits

Medical Insurance
Vision Insurance
401(k)

Qualifications

  • 7–10+ years of experience in software and data engineering.
  • Strong background with investment portfolio data and ROI calculations.

Responsibilities

  • Design and optimize data ingestion and modeling processes.
  • Write production-grade Python code for data ingestion.
  • Collaborate with stakeholders to translate requirements into data models.

Skills

Python
SQL Optimization
Data Engineering
AWS
CI/CD Pipelines
Communication Skills

Tools

Git

Job description

This range is provided by Harnham. Your actual pay will be based on your skills and experience — talk with your recruiter to learn more.

Base pay range

$250,000.00/yr - $270,000.00/yr

Senior Recruitment Consultant (Phoenix) at Harnham

Senior Software Engineer — Investment Data Focus

Remote (U.S.-Based)

Compensation: $240,000–$260,000 USD

About the Company

The company we are working with is on a mission to educate and progress tech in the California Bay Area.

About the Role

We are seeking a Senior Software Engineer with deep experience working directly with investment or finance data — not customer, CRM, or general enterprise datasets.

You will lead the design and optimization of critical data systems, work closely with investment teams, and drive technical decisions from ingestion through modeling and architecture.

This is a high-impact role offering significant autonomy, technical leadership, and the opportunity to leave a lasting impact on the next generation of technology and innovation in the Bay Area.

Your work will directly contribute to the foundation for future learning, growth, and advancement in the broader tech ecosystem.

Responsibilities
  • Design, build, and optimize data ingestion, transformation, and modeling processes for investment data.
  • Write production-grade Python code to ingest data from APIs, files, and other sources.
  • Build custom parsing and formatting modules — not just rely on off-the-shelf libraries.
  • Work closely with non-technical stakeholders to translate investment requirements into efficient data models.
  • Optimize database performance through thoughtful schema design and query tuning.
  • Lead proof-of-concept (POC) initiatives to validate designs before scaling to production.
  • Help lay the groundwork for a centralized knowledge base that will support education, innovation, and smarter investments for years to come.
Required Skills & Experience
  • 7–10+ years of hands-on software and data engineering experience.
  • Strong background working with investment portfolio data, including ROI calculations, risk reporting, and monitoring.
  • Deep expertise in SQL optimization, database design, and performance tuning.
  • Proven ability to work across the full data lifecycle: ingestion, transformation, modeling, and optimization.
  • Strong communication skills, with the ability to collaborate directly with investment teams and translate business needs into technical designs.
  • Familiarity with AWS cloud environments, Git, and CI/CD pipelines.
Seniority level
  • Mid-Senior level
Employment type
  • Full-time
Job function
  • Engineering, Analyst, and Information Technology
Industries
  • Financial Services and Investment Banking

Referrals increase your chances of interviewing at Harnham by 2x

Inferred from the description for this job

Medical insurance

Vision insurance

401(k)

Get notified when a new job is posted.

United States $100,000.00-$720,000.00 2 weeks ago

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Senior Data Engineer

Mainz Brady Group

Remote

USD 170,000 - 720,000

7 days ago
Be an early applicant

Senior Principal Data Engineer

Atlassian

New York

Remote

USD 194,000 - 312,000

8 days ago

Senior Software Engineer, Data Tools

Included Health

Remote

USD 138,000 - 255,000

30+ days ago

SR. DATA SCIENTIST / MACHINE LEARNING ENGINEER - GENAI

Databricks Inc.

San Francisco

Remote

USD 161,000 - 248,000

Yesterday
Be an early applicant

Senior Software Engineer - Data Platform, Apple Services Engineering

Apple

Cupertino

On-site

USD 175,000 - 313,000

Yesterday
Be an early applicant

Senior Software Engineer - Data Clean Room Applications

Snowflake

Menlo Park

On-site

USD 195,000 - 288,000

5 days ago
Be an early applicant

Lead, Data Engineer

L3Harris Technologies

Remote

USD 112,000 - 241,000

6 days ago
Be an early applicant

Senior Machine Learning Engineer

Discover International

Remote

USD 100,000 - 720,000

3 days ago
Be an early applicant

Senior Data Scientist, Remote

Experian

Remote

USD 148,000 - 268,000

2 days ago
Be an early applicant